Dear Commission Members:
I inspected the completed grading in the back yards of lots 30-33. 1 find that the grading and
earthen embankment was constructed in substantial compliance with the plan entitled: "Plan
to Accompany a Notice of Intent Application- Site Grading Plan, Sable Heights II" prepared by
my office dated January 24, 1994.
The earthen embankment was hydroseeded (on top of loam) during the summer, 1994 and
remains stabilized.

SPECIAL CONDITIONS
Mooney Road
DEP-File 64-224
1. All work shall conform to the above-referenced Notice of
Intent (NOI) , site plan and supporting documents and those
final specifications which shall be filed with the
Commission prior to construction. Any change to the
approved plans shall require the applicant to inquire of the
Commission in writing whether the change is substantial
enough to require the filing of a new NOI.
2. Members and agents of the Commission shall have the right to
enter and inspect the premises at all reasonable times to
evaluate compliance with the conditions in this Order. The
Commission may require the applicant to submit additional
data or information necessary for the Commission to conduct
that evaluation.
3 . Upon completion of the project, the applicant shall submit,
with the request for a Certification of Compliance, an
affidavit, prepared by a professional engineer or land
surveyor registered in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ts,
stating that the site has been developed, in accordance with
the requiremento of this Order of Conditions, the referenced
site plan and supporting documents.
4. This Order shall apply to every successor in control or
successor in .interest of the property described in the
Notice of Intent and accompanying plans or part thereof. In
the event this land or any part thereof changes ownership
before or during construction, the current owner shall
notify the new owner;' by registered mail, of this Order
prior to the transfer of ownership and shall forward proof
of this notification to the Commission.
5. Notice shall be given this Commission no more than 2 weeks
nor less than 2 days prior to the commencement of
construction activities. Said notice shall include, in
writing, the name(s) , address (es) , and business and home
telephone numbers of the project supervisor(s) responsible
for insuring that operations are conducted in compliance
with this Order.
6. A copy of the plan, and the Order of Conditions with any
Special Conditions will be retained on site throughout the
project.
7. Prior to commencing construction activity, a haybale barrier
shall be placed downgradient of construction location as
depicted on plan entitled "Site Grading Plan - Sable Heights
11 - Mooney Road" dated January 24, 1994, prepared by
Patrowicz Land Development Engineering. Haybales shall be
anchored with stakes and entrenched 4 to 6 inches in depth.
Trench material shall be deposited on the upgradient side of
the haybale barrier. Haybales shall be inspected daily;
those showing signs of deterioration shall be replaced
immediately. The haybale barrier shall remain in proper
functioning condition until all disturbed areas have been
stabilized.
8. Equipment servicing and overnight equipment storage must be
conducted outside the buffer zone. Equipment must be
maintained to prevent leakage or discharge of pollutants.
9. * No spill or discharge of petroleum products or other
pollutants will occur within 100 feet of any wetland
resource area.
10. * Minimal pruning and no removal of any buffer zone or
wetland vegetation will occur downgradient of the staked
haybale line.
11. * Fertilizers used for landscaping and lawn care shall
contain a low nitrogen content and be used in moderation.
Pesticides and herbicides shall not be used within 100 feet
of the resource area.
*ongoing conditions that do not expire upon issuance of a
Certificate of Compliance.
